Worth knowing

Chimney sweep logs do not sweep chimneys. They loosen some creosote - which then falls where a brush and vacuum still have to collect it.

Level 1 Inspection

A Level 1 inspection is the baseline annual check for chimneys in regular use with no known changes. In New Rochelle, we recommend this for homeowners with gas fireplaces or inserts that burn cleanly and haven’t had appliance changes. Our technician examines the readily accessible portions of the chimney exterior, interior, and connecting appliances. For homes in the Wykagyl area with well-maintained single-flue systems, this often suffices. We include a photo summary and a plain-English verdict you can file with your home records.

Level 2 Inspection

This is where our New Rochelle work gets serious. A Level 2 inspection uses a video camera to examine the entire flue interior, and it’s mandatory after any chimney fire, earthquake, or major weather event, before a property sale, or following an appliance change. In New Rochelle, it’s also the inspection we perform on nearly every pre-WWII home with multiple flues, because the original construction and subsequent modifications demand documentation.

We were called to a 1920s Tudor in the North End where the homeowner had just converted from oil to a high-efficiency gas boiler. The original oversized clay flue liner was still in place, causing poor draft and condensation that had already begun to degrade the mortar joints. Our tech performed a Level 2 inspection, installed a properly sized HeatShield liner, and swept the firebox, bringing the chimney up to code before the home went on the market. Creosote Removal

Third-degree creosote, that tarry, glazed buildup that standard brushes can’t touch, is a genuine fire hazard and surprisingly common in New Rochelle’s older multi-flue chimneys. Homeowners who burn wood intermittently, or who burn unseasoned hardwood, often create the cool, smoky conditions that produce this dangerous residue. Our technicians use professional-grade mechanical removal tools and chemical treatments designed for glazed creosote, not the basic wire brushes that leave the hazard in place. We document the before and after with camera footage. In a city where many homes have two or three flues serving different appliances, missing glazed creosote in one flue because you treated it like a routine sweep is not acceptable.

Soot Removal

Soot accumulation from gas appliances is different from wood-burning creosote, thinner and more powdery, but it still obstructs draft and can contain corrosive compounds. In New Rochelle, we see significant soot buildup in flues that were never properly resized after oil-to-gas conversions, where the lower exhaust temperatures fail to carry combustion products up and out. Our soot removal service includes a full inspection of the flue sizing and draft performance. If the flue is wrong for the appliance, we’ll tell you plainly, show you the camera evidence, and quote the correction. Nothing is recommended without photos you can see for yourself.

Annual Sweep

For New Rochelle homes with active wood-burning fireplaces, the National Fire Protection Association recommends an annual sweep and inspection. Given our coastal climate, we’d push that to a firm annual schedule even for gas-only chimneys. Salt-laden moisture from Long Island Sound drives into masonry before hard freezes set in, and a freeze-thaw cycle made worse by salt saturation destroys mortar joints faster than inland homeowners experience. An annual sweep catches spalling brick and deteriorating mortar before water intrusion becomes a structural problem. Fireplace Cleaning

Fireplace cleaning addresses the firebox, smoke chamber, and damper assembly, the working parts that see direct use. In New Rochelle’s older homes, we frequently find degraded refractory panels, rusted dampers, and smoke chambers that were parged with inferior mortar now crumbling away. Our cleaning includes inspection of these components and documentation of anything that needs repair. Common Chimney Cleaning & Sweep Problems We See in New Rochelle Homes

  • Oversized clay flue liners after oil-to-gas conversions. Technicians in New Rochelle frequently encounter homes whose conversions in the 1990s and 2000s were done without relining the flue. An oversized clay tile liner from a retired oil boiler now venting a high-efficiency gas unit creates poor draft, condensation, and premature liner failure. Westchester County code and New Rochelle building inspectors flag this during point-of-sale inspections.
  • Salt-driven spalling and mortar erosion on coastal properties. New Rochelle’s direct exposure to Long Island Sound salt air means chimney masonry here weathers faster than in inland Westchester cities like White Plains or Mount Vernon. Waterfront and near-shore properties around Echo Bay face the most aggressive weathering and typically show spalling brick and mortar loss faster than homes just a mile inland. The annual inspection and repointing cycle is genuinely more urgent here.
  • Neglected annual inspections on “unused” fireplaces. Many New Rochelle homeowners skip inspections because they rarely burn, assuming an inactive chimney can’t develop problems. Salt air, moisture intrusion, and freeze-thaw damage proceed regardless of use. By the time the home goes to market, deferred maintenance has become a four-figure repair that kills the deal.
  • Third-degree creosote glaze treated with standard brushes. Some sweeps run a basic brush through a multi-flue chimney and declare the job done, leaving glazed creosote in place. This tar-like residue is the fuel for chimney fires. Our technicians identify the glaze, explain what it is, and remove it with the proper mechanical and chemical methods.

Pricing for Chimney Cleaning & Sweep in New Rochelle, NY

Here’s what chimney cleaning and sweep services cost in the New Rochelle market:

Service Typical Range in New Rochelle
Standard single-flue sweep (Level 1) $180 - $320
Level 2 inspection with camera $280 - $450
Multi-flue sweep (2-3 flues) $320 - $520
Creosote removal (glazed, per flue) $150 - $280 additional
Fireplace cleaning and inspection $200 - $340

What moves you within these ranges? Number of flues, accessibility (steep roof pitch, height), severity of buildup, and whether repairs are needed.
